Abstract

This research aims to analyze the fiscal policies implemented during the leadership of Uthman bin Affan and Ali bin Abi Talib, two caliphs in Islamic history. The specific objectives of this research are: (1) to identify the main fiscal policies implemented by these two caliphs, (2) to analyze the impact of fiscal policies on the country's economy at that time, and (3) to explore the factors that influenced the selection of fiscal policies by the two caliphs. The research method used is a qualitative method with a literature study approach. Data is collected through a literature review of secondary data related to Islamic history, particularly during the leadership of Uthman bin Affan and Ali bin Abi Talib. Secondary data includes scientific journals, reference books, and other relevant sources. Data analysis is carried out using the content analysis method to identify and interpret the fiscal policies implemented by the two caliphs, as well as explore the factors that influenced the selection of these policies. The research findings are expected to provide a deeper understanding of fiscal policies in the early Islamic period and their implications for the country's economy at that time.

Abstract

This study focuses on the production of herbal tea made from avocado leaves (Persea americana Mill.) and explores its potential as a health-promoting beverage. Avocado leaves are known to contain various bioactive compounds, including flavonoids, tannins, and saponins, which have antioxidant, antidiabetic, and antihypertensive properties. The production process involves selecting healthy leaves, washing, drying using a low-temperature oven (50–60°C), and grinding the dried leaves into powder. The final tea product was tested organoleptically to assess its taste, aroma, and color, and phytochemically to confirm the presence of bioactive compounds. The organoleptic test results showed that the tea has an acceptable flavor and aroma, while phytochemical tests confirmed the presence of beneficial compounds. Consumption of avocado leaf tea demonstrates potential as a functional beverage that may contribute to lowering blood pressure and blood sugar levels, as well as providing a calming effect. The findings of this study are expected to serve as a reference for the development of value-added herbal products derived from local raw materials. Such products could support efforts to improve public health and encourage the diversification of functional beverages within the community, providing both health and economic benefits for local populations.
